27 definitions found

  • hella — det. (Slang, chiefly Northern California) Intensifier, signifies… — pron. (Slang, chiefly Northern California) A lot; very much. — adv. (Slang, chiefly Northern California) Intensifier, modifying…
  • Hella — prop.n. Any of various place names.
  • hella- — pref. (Informal, neologism) A proposed synonym for ronna- (1027).
  • Hellas — prop.n. Greece; (specifically) Ancient Greece.
  • Helland — prop.n. A surname. — prop.n. A small village and civil parish (without a council) north…
  • Hellard — prop.n. A surname.
  • Helladic — adj. Of or relating to the civilization that flourished in mainland…
  • Hellands — prop.n. Plural of Helland.
  • Hellards — prop.n. Plural of Hellard.
  • hellabyte — n. 1027 or 290 bytes.
  • hellagood — adj. (US, slang) Very good.
  • hellabytes — n. Plural of hellabyte.
  • hellacious — adj. Horrible, awful, hellish, agonizing. — adj. Nasty, repellent. — adj. (Slang) Remarkable, unbelievable, unusual.
  • hellandite — n. (Mineralogy) A monoclinic borosilicate mineral containing rare…
  • Hellanodic — n. (Historical, Ancient Greece) A judge or umpire in games or combats.
  • Hellanodics — n. Plural of Hellanodic.
  • hellaciously — adv. In a hellacious manner.
  • hell␣and␣Tommy — n. (UK, slang, dated) Utter ruin or destruction.
  • Hellanodikai — n. Plural of Hellanodikas.
  • Hellanodikas — n. (Historical, Ancient Greece) A judge of the Olympic Games.
  • hellaciousness — n. Quality of being hellacious.
  • hell␣and␣half␣of␣Georgia — n. (Idiomatic, US) A very large region; everywhere.
